The Rise of Live Dealer Games

Live dealer games are rapidly gaining popularity, offering players a more immersive and interactive experience than traditional online casino games. These games feature real-life dealers who stream live from studios, allowing players to interact with them and other players in real-time. This format provides a more authentic casino atmosphere, attracting players who are looking for a more engaging and social gaming experience. The growth of live dealer games requires operators to invest in high-quality streaming technology, professional dealers, and robust platforms that can handle the demands of live gameplay. Analysts should focus on the impact of live dealer games on player engagement, retention rates, and revenue generation.

Regulatory Landscape and Compliance

The regulatory environment in Ireland is a critical factor shaping the online casino market. The government is actively working on updating its gambling legislation to reflect the changing nature of the industry and to address concerns about problem gambling and consumer protection. The current regulatory framework is primarily governed by the Betting Act 1931 and subsequent amendments, but a new Gambling Regulation Bill is currently making its way through the Oireachtas. This bill aims to establish a new regulatory body, the Gambling Regulatory Authority of Ireland, and to introduce stricter licensing requirements, advertising regulations, and responsible gambling measures. Compliance with these regulations is paramount for operators seeking to operate legally in Ireland. Failure to comply can result in significant penalties, including fines, license revocation, and reputational damage. Industry analysts must stay abreast of regulatory changes and assess their potential impact on market dynamics and operator strategies.

Licensing and Enforcement

The licensing process for online casinos in Ireland is expected to become more stringent under the new Gambling Regulation Bill. The new regulatory body will be responsible for issuing licenses, monitoring operators’ activities, and enforcing compliance with the regulations. Operators will need to meet specific requirements related to financial stability, responsible gambling measures, and anti-money laundering (AML) protocols. Enforcement will be a key focus, with the regulatory body expected to take a firm stance against operators who violate the regulations. Analysts should monitor the licensing process, the number of licenses issued, and the enforcement actions taken by the regulatory body to assess the overall health and stability of the market.

Responsible Gambling Measures

Responsible gambling is a critical aspect of the Irish online casino market. The new Gambling Regulation Bill is expected to introduce stricter requirements for operators to implement responsible gambling measures, including age verification, deposit limits, self-exclusion tools, and awareness campaigns. Operators must demonstrate a commitment to protecting vulnerable players and preventing problem gambling. This includes providing clear and accessible information about the risks of gambling, offering tools to help players manage their spending and time, and training staff to identify and address problem gambling behaviour. Analysts should evaluate the effectiveness of responsible gambling measures implemented by operators and assess their impact on player behaviour and the overall sustainability of the market.
